Council to discuss new lease for ATV group

WATERLOO -- The organization managing the all-terrain vehicle riding trails in the Riverview Recreation Area is looking to extend its lease and expand its riding and parking area.

Waterloo City Council members are scheduled Monday to consider a new 20-year lease for the city property in the former Mitchell Avenue sand pits to Trailblazers Inc., a nonprofit organization that maintains the trails and operates the current trails for ATV and motorcycle users.

Trailblazers, which receives financial support through the Iowa Department of Natural Resources' off-roads vehicle registrations fees, had been operating under a 15-year lease approved in 1998. The lease extension was requested by the IDNR in conjunction with additional funding to expanding the parking area and create additional trails on roughly 20 acres northwest of the current leased ground.

That project is in the area of the old boat ramp, at the east end of Hawthorne Avenue, and will include cleaning up litter and debris in that area of the park. No rent is required for the Trailblazers to use the property for the trails.

Other scheduled council business includes:

-- A $112,800 contract with Prairie Construction Co., of Waterloo, for the east concession area renovation at Riverfront Stadium. The project is being funded with general obligation bonds, repaid with property taxes, and is part of an overall plan to renovate the baseball stadium in Cedar River/Exchange Park.

-- A $46,000 change order increasing the cost for construction of the $4 million Phelps Youth Pavilion addition to the Waterloo Center for the Arts.

The meeting is scheduled for 5:30 p.m. Monday in the council chambers on the second floor of City Hall. Committee meetings, held before the regular meeting, include: Public Works at 4:35 p.m.; Finance at 4:45 p.m.; and a full council work session, 5 p.m.
